I want to buy a 1.5-litre petrol automatic SUV with a torque-converter transmission within a budget of Rs. 15 lakh. I currently own a Maruti Suzuki Dzire and want to upgrade to an SUV that will be used mainly for occasional hill driving. Which one should I choose?
Pick the Maruti Suzuki Brezza 1.5 petrol automatic with the 6‑speed torque converter. For occasional hill driving, it is the easiest to live with at this price, because the gearbox gives smooth crawl and strong low‑speed control for steep starts, and the manual mode lets you hold a lower gear on descents. Coming from a Dzire, the familiar 1.5 engine and Maruti’s light controls make the upgrade stress‑free, while the higher seating and ground clearance help on broken hill roads and village tracks.
Aim for the VXi or ZXi automatic, depending on what fits your Rs. 15 lakh envelope in your city. You get hill‑hold, ESP and decent visibility, which matter more in the hills than gimmicks. Be honest with expectations, though: with five people and luggage on a sharp climb, it will feel strained, and you will hear the engine work; use manual mode, and it will still get the job done, just not fast. Fuel economy will drop in the hills into the low teens. Consider waiting for a month or two as a new Brezza is due.
